Despite suggestions that too much calcium may decrease iron storage in red blood cells, a new study shows higher calcium intakes do not impact iron absorption. Researchers placed preschool children ages 3-5 on two diets: a low-calcium diet (about 500 mg) and a high-calcium diet (about 1,000 mg). The results showed no difference in iron absorption.

Disorders associated with malabsorption of iron: A critical review. Malabsorption is a disorder of the gastrointestinal tract that leads to defective digestion, absorption and transport of important nutrients across the intestinal wall. Small intestine is the major site where most of the nutrients are absorbed.

Iron deficiency has been linked to defects in psychomotor and cognitive function, impaired exercise tolerance and work performance, impaired intestinal absorption of various substances including decreased absorption of fats and vitamin A and increased absorption of lead, and finally, impaired white blood cell function and immunity.

Low serum carotene (a precursor of vitamin A) suggests malabsorption if intake is adequate. Anemia or excess bleeding are symptoms of malabsorption. Anemia can be a result of lack of vitamin B12, folate or iron. Insufficient vitamin K may cause excessive bleeding. Dermatitis and night blindness can indicate inadequate absorption of vitamin A.
